Benefits
Saves Time: Automatically generates screening criteria from the job description or landing page, eliminating manual setup.
Reduces Bias: Applies objective criteria to evaluate all candidates fairly.
Improves Quality: Scores and sorts candidates to highlight those best suited for the role.
Boosts Efficiency: Automatically move candidates individually or in bulk to specific stages based on score thresholds.
Supports Data-Driven Hiring: Provides clear, quantifiable scores for informed decision-making.

Once the feature has been activated, make sure you have a Job Description saved in the edit project view OR have a job ad landing page with the roles responsibilities and requirements listed and linked to the project. The more specific the better, but try and avoid listing requirements which can be too subjective or deemed as discriminatory.
Note: The screening will only include candidates with CVs in stages that are categorised under your first stage category (often called submissions) so make sure you have stages categorised correctly!
How it works
Automatically generate screening criteria based on the contents of the job description and/or the associated job ad landing page (or add criteria manually)
Teamdash AI will now create a table with the candidates and criteria listed:
Criteria can be added, edited, deleted or marked as required. Marking required will put a heavier weighting on the score for that criteria.
Running the screener will now look at each criteria and using AI, assess each candidate based on the contents of their CV.
If the AI detects any potentially unsuitable criteria you will receive a warning, with the ability to include the criteria anyway or remove it before completing the screening.
Once the screener has run (in a matter of seconds), the highest scoring candidates appear at the top of the list, with further insights available by hovering over each symbol.
Candidates can be moved to another stage one by one using the drop down to the right of their score.
Or use the sorting feature to set a score threshold, then move multiple candidates with a higher or lower score than the threshold to a specified stage.

Tips
Make sure you have well written job descriptions with the necessary skills, experience and qualifications listed.
Try to avoid any criteria that could exclude great candidates (years of experience for example).
Try not to list anything that could be too subjective.
AI isn't perfect, humans still need to have the final say and should always review before making final decisions.
